Charing Cross Station is a grand affair. Built during the Victorian times there is a forecourt where horse and carriages could drop off their passengers but nowadays it's taxis.

There is a hotel above the station as well. It's a short distance to Trafalgar Square and the River Thames and you are very close to the West End for entertainment and eating.

If you are using the station there is an interchange with the Tube with Northern Line and Bakerloo Line trains stopping here.

The station is served by South Eastern Trains going to South East London and Kent and there are only 6 platforms so it's not huge. On the station concourse there are places to get snacks and drinks.

Charing Cross is the official centre of London with other places being measured in terms of their distance from this place. It is a junction of several high profile roads and borders Trafalgar Square. The most iconic buildings are Charing Cross Station and the Eleanor Cross.

Nowadays there is little remarkable about Charing Cross especially when compared to Trafalgar Square just next door. If it was not for the historic central point there would be little now for a passer-by to note.

Unfortunately there is pretty much none of the history still in place here nor any reference to some of the many notable events which took place in this area. The replica of the Eleanor Cross and the statue of Charles I are just about it. The Cross itself is referenced in the underpass from Trafalgar Square to Charing Cross station.

The Eleanor Cross is not a true replica as it is a much more elaborate version than the original. This current version is a lottle over 150 years old. It has regrettably been overlooked and is really hard to get a good look at because of its location. It is in the middle of a taxi rank at the front of the station so not a place to linger due to the traffic.

The Cross is nice though and while the ornate carvings are unlike the original they are still interesting to look at. It is in a good condition thanks to restoration a decade ago.

The major building of the area is Charing Cross station. It is an attractive structure originally put together at the same time as the new Eleanor Cross but having gone through major rebuilds in the time since. From The Strand the building is appealing and has a sense of history about it. The underpasses to the Underground are generally unpleasant and worth avoiding.

There is much history in this place but it is now somewhat overlooked. The station still looks good but the inaccessibility of the Eleanor Cross is disappointing. This area is pretty much just a place to pass through now.

The Eleanor Crosses were a series of twelve lavishly decorated stone monuments topped with tall crosses commissioned by King Edward 1 between 1294 and 1294 in memory of his wife Eleanor of Castile and marking the nightly resting-places along the route taken when her body was transported to London after her unexpected sudden death. Only three survive intact, although remnants of others can be seen at various sites. The current monument is located on the forecourt of Charing Cross Station on the Strand and was erected in 1865, a few hundred metres to the east of the original site of the Eleanor Cross. It's not a faithful copy, being more ornate than the original but it is very well worth seeing.
